Output 59a0ebb636edcd808ac9c03f5ac55ccdf669e14955d7f31455fcf59afde77d69:0

value
27089701
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7e1b4dee3925976625c17ea61429a2ba3196e90 OP_EQUALVERIFY OP_CHECKSIG
address
1KDsrYEtYXURiy3LsVLxSt5uLFKcmMibqD
transaction
59a0ebb636edcd808ac9c03f5ac55ccdf669e14955d7f31455fcf59afde77d69
spent
true